The Program Director, Clinical Analytics reports to the Chief Medical Information Officer with critical peer matrixed relationships to the Director of Business Analytics and the Managers of Data Architecture and Epic Reporting. The Program Director, Clinical Analytics plays a pivotal role in our healthcare organization and is the leader responsible for coalescing a team of analytics experts to transform clinical data into actionable insights. This position is essential for optimizing patient care, improving healthcare outcomes, and driving data-informed decision-making across the organization.

  • Drive a complex and diverse set of projects that comprise the data analytics platform from multiple data sources towards an array of clinical stakeholders.
  • Partner with the Manager of Data Architecture to ensure a comprehensive clinical data strategy, including data acquisition, storage, and analysis, to support the organization's clinical goals.
  • Oversee the development of advanced predictive analytics models and algorithms to extract meaningful insights from clinical data, such as patient outcomes, treatment efficacy, and healthcare utilization.
  • Lead the development of prescriptive tools to optimize patient outcomes while minimizing provider interruptions.
  • Collaborate with clinical teams, IT, and other stakeholders to integrate data analytics into clinical workflows and decision-making processes.
  • Ensure data integrity, privacy, and compliance with regulatory requirements, such as HIPAA, while managing clinical data.
  • Collaborate in the development of data governance policy in the clinical space.
  • Create and present clear and actionable reports, dashboards, and visualizations to communicate clinical insights to stakeholders at various levels of the organization consistent with VHS KPIs and clinical goals.
  • Drive a culture of continuous improvement by identifying opportunities for innovation and optimization in clinical analytics processes.
